Why Financial Services Recruitment Is Different

Financial services recruitment is different from general recruitment because the roles often sit close to trust, analysis, reporting accuracy, client expectations, operational discipline, and compliance-sensitive workflows.

Trust and Professionalism Matter Deeply

Finance-related roles often require stronger confidence in communication, judgment, and reliability.

Role Context Changes the Real Requirements

The same finance title may mean very different responsibilities depending on advisory model, operations scope, or reporting environment.

Weak-Fit Hires Can Affect Accuracy and Confidence Quickly

Poor-fit hires may influence client experience, internal control, reporting quality, or team efficiency.

Many Roles Require Both Technical and Commercial Fit

Employers often need people who can handle detail while also operating professionally in business-facing settings.

Candidate Relevance Matters More Than Broad Volume

Financial-services employers usually benefit more from tighter, role-relevant shortlists than larger applicant pools.

Growth and Stability Need Better Hiring Structure

As finance functions expand or formalize, hiring often needs more organized support than ad hoc recruitment alone.
